Onek Wants Stringent Clauses Included In Climate Change Bill 2020.
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

The minister of disaster preparedness and Refugees Hilary Onek has asked parliament to insert in the National climate change bill 2020, which is currently under consideration before the Climate change committee of parliament a stringent clause that compel industries to have technologies to cleanse emissions that is release to the environment.

Onek made the plea while appearing before the climate change committee chaired by Dr.Lawrence Songa to make contributions on the proposed climate change bill.

He said that factories produce toxic gas which is dangerous to the environment and therefore, there should be technologies so as it monitors whatever gas is released in air by irresponsible industries to cleanse the one which is dangerous to minimize on the negative effects to lives.

The head of the National Environment Coordination Emergency operation center Brig.Steven Oluka proposed that the proposed bill on climate change should have a pre licensing safety measures requirement before licenses are issued to industries demanding for standards that guard against air pollution .

After unveiling rocket mouthed journalist Bbwaddene Basajjamivule, the ruling National Resistance Movement party could yet again add to the number of it’s ever growing recruits from the Kamwokya based National Unity Paltform (NUP) opposition party. Unconfirmed reports coming in reveal that President Museveni chief fisherman Balaam Barugahara could yet again be on the verge of landing a very big fish for his master in the name of none other than the popular NUP singer Hillary Kiyaga aka Hilderman. The Mazongoto singer was set to challenge Trade Minister Amelia Kyambadde for the Mawokota MP seat before he reportedly chickened out in favor of a mega deal dangled before him by the cunning Museveni fixer Balaam. Hill Water It has been reported that the powerful Minister had over the last few months courted the events promoter Balaam in a bid to convince him plead with Hilderman to drop his parliamentary bid in exchange for some juicy offer from the ruling side. After a long period of playing hard to get, we have established that Hilderman, one of the few musicians that have stayed by Bobi Wine’s side through thin and thick has finally succumbed to Balaam’s trickery, giving up on his strong ally in the process. It’s also reported that Mr Kiyaga was set to meet the President in the past couple of days but the busy political schedule with the CEC and this week’s NRM primaries have continuously led to the deferral of the program. We have since learnt that a meeting between Hilderman and the President is on schedule before a mega announcement that would most certainly leave the NUP boss – Bobi Wine nursing a broken spine.
